According to information published by the clinic, Embryos performs early pregnancy confirmation ultrasounds that can visualize the gestational sac at 5 weeks and the embryo at 6 weeks. That detail is clinically relevant because one of the first comparison points between providers is how early and how clearly a viable intrauterine pregnancy can be assessed. Earlier confirmation can reduce uncertainty, but it also requires careful expectation-setting: before cardiac activity is visible, normal pregnancies can still appear indeterminate. A clinic that offers early scans needs to pair access with interpretive caution, otherwise earlier testing can create more anxiety rather than less.

A common weakness in pregnancy care shopping is that consumers compare clinics by individual services instead of by sequence. In reality, quality in monitoring often comes from the way services connect. The first trimester alone can involve confirmation of location and viability, risk screening for chromosomal conditions, nuchal translucency assessment, and discussion of next steps if findings are unclear. Embryos compares relatively well on this sequencing because published service details show the clinic covers these successive checkpoints rather than just one isolated stage.
The availability of Non-Invasive Prenatal Testing from week 10 is one example. NIPT has become a widely recognized screening option because it can assess risk for conditions such as Trisomy 21, Trisomy 18, and Trisomy 13 using maternal blood rather than invasive sampling. Its value in a comparison is not that it replaces ultrasound—it does not—but that it adds another layer of risk assessment early enough to inform subsequent decisions. A clinic that can combine blood-based screening with scheduled ultrasound checkpoints generally offers a more coherent pathway than one that outsources key steps or leaves patients to coordinate between multiple providers.
Embryos also lists detailed fetal morphology ultrasounds during the three standard intervals of 11-14 weeks, 20-24 weeks, and 31-33 weeks. This structure deserves attention. The first morphology window supports early anatomical review and first-trimester risk framing. The second, often considered the major anatomy scan period, is where many structural findings become clearer. The third can help assess growth, placental issues, fetal position, and late-developing concerns. The fact that these windows are explicitly defined signals operational clarity, which is especially valuable in consumer healthcare because unclear timing is a frequent source of missed appointments or delayed reassurance.
High-risk pregnancy capability further changes the comparison. The clinic indicates that obstetrician-gynecologists including Dr. Daniela Căldăraru and Dr. Alexandra Dinu use 3D and 4D ultrasound technology to monitor fetal development and high-risk pregnancies. Technology alone should not be oversold—3D and 4D imaging are tools, not outcomes—but in experienced hands they can improve visualization in selected scenarios and can support patient understanding during counseling. Their real value lies in context: if used selectively alongside standard obstetric assessment, they may enrich monitoring; if treated as a consumer novelty, they add less clinical substance.

Continuity matters particularly for women who conceive after infertility treatment. A mini case scenario illustrates the point. Consider a 37-year-old patient who becomes pregnant after IVF and has a history of insulin resistance. In a fragmented system, she may confirm pregnancy in one clinic, perform NIPT elsewhere, see another obstetrician for morphology scans, and seek separate metabolic advice later if glucose concerns arise. Each handoff increases the chance of duplicated records, inconsistent counseling, and emotional strain. In a clinic model where early scans, screening, fetal morphology, and diet-related specialist input are already mapped, the monitoring pathway is easier to navigate. That does not eliminate risk, but it can reduce administrative friction at a time when patients are often highly vigilant and stressed.

Balanced analysis requires separating meaningful advantages from assumptions. One likely strength at Embryos is multidisciplinary access. The clinic notes that pregnant patients can consult a diabetologist and a nutrition expert for personalized diet plans during gestation. This is not a cosmetic add-on. In real-world pregnancy care, metabolic issues such as gestational diabetes risk, preexisting insulin resistance, thyroid-related dietary considerations, or weight-management concerns often intersect with obstetric monitoring. When nutritional counseling is integrated into pregnancy follow-up, advice can be adjusted to fetal growth patterns, maternal symptoms, and lab results rather than delivered in isolation.
Another substantive differentiator is the capacity to intervene, not just observe. Embryos reports that specialists including Dr. Ionela Anghelescu provide care for ectopic pregnancies located in the fallopian tubes, ovaries, or cervix, and that the clinic performs cervical cerclage procedures, generally between weeks 12 and 14, for patients with cervical incompetence. These examples matter because they show the clinic’s pregnancy role extends beyond routine monitoring into complication management. In comparative terms, many outpatient settings can identify a problem; fewer can manage a wider set of next steps within the same institutional environment.
